IntroductionIntroduction
• What is a Grid?– A collection of resources that can be used as
an ensemble
• What are resources?– Computational devices, networks, online
instruments, storage archives, and etc
ProblemsProblems
• Heterogeneity– Different performance
• Inconsistentcy– Shared– Fail– Upgraded
AppLeS ProjectAppLeS Project
• Application Level Scheduling
• Goals– Investigate adaptive scheduling for Grid
computing– Apply research results to applications for
validating the efficacy of the approach and extracting Grid performance for the end-user
StepsSteps
(6) ScheduleAdaptation
(1) ResourceDiscovery
(2) ResourceSelection
(3) ScheduleGeneration
(4) ScheduleSelection
(5) ApplicationExecution
